摘要
Lake Rosu (Red Lake) in the Hasmas (Curmaturii) Mountains was created by the natural barrage of the Bicaz River, a tributary of the Bistrita River, in 1837. Measurements in 2009 were performed, using the Hach Lange multi-parameter meter, to determine physical and chemical parameters of water. Basic parameters for the analysis of the ecological conditions were assessed: temperature, dissolved oxygen and pH. Surface water temperature was 2-3 degrees C lower in summer and higher in winter (except during the period of ice cover) compared with spring and autumn data. At depths <7m, the temperature showed constant values of 4-6 degrees C with nearly the same values in autumn and spring. pH values lied between 7 and 8 at the surface as well as in depth. During the summer, pH values decreased from 8 to 7 in the depth. In spring and autumn, the pH values remained constant and identical. The value of dissolved oxygen was good throughout the year. The surface reached values of 10mgO(2)/L annually at depths >7-8m with a limit of 0mgO(2)/L. Lake Rosu becomes a mountain aquatorium which attracts many tourists. However, its degree of pollution is extremely low.
